On 2023-06-01 4:29 a.m., Ian Rogers wrote:
> Correct various issues that have come up in mailing list discussions,
> the most impactful of which is the wildcard opening of events of type
> PERF_TYPE_HARDWARE and PERF_TYPE_HW_CACHE. But also try to avoid a
> parse-error without a warning, have more fall-back behaviors and be
> liberal with the definition of software events.
>
> The majority of the change is in correcting the parse-event test to
> match the new hybrid parsing.
>
> Ian Rogers (4):
> perf pmu: Correct perf_pmu__auto_merge_stats affecting hybrid
> perf evsel: Add verbose 3 print of evsel name when opening
> perf parse-events: Wildcard most "numeric" events
> perf test: Update parse-events expectations

The patch set fixes the issues I found on a hybrid machine.

Tested-by: Kan Liang <kan.liang@linux.intel.com>

It's better to fold the examples (especially for the patch 1) in the
description. So we can understand what's it trying to fix and what's the
expected result now.
